Cataracts are of substantial issue for lots of individuals over the age of 50. Concerning half the populace has cataract by age 65. A cataract generally begins really little and is virtually unnoticeable, however grows gradually bigger and cloudier. Normal brows through to your ophthalmologist are necessary to make sure that cataract's development is kept an eye on.

Macular degeneration is the leading reason for vision loss among older Americans, and due to the aging of the U.S. populace, the variety of individuals affected by AMD is boosting. This is a deterioration of the macula, which is the little main location of the retina of the eye that regulates aesthetic skill.

Millions have actually found out the tough method that a lot of Dry Eye therapy options are inadequate. Specialists now agree that just a small portion of those affected by Dry Eye syndrome have the liquid tear-deficient form. The vast bulk most likely struggle with a more typical problem referred to as Meibomian Gland Disorder (MGD).

Vision insurance coverage does not cover any type of medical ocular troubles such as completely dry eye or cataracts. Medical insurance covers eye examinations and treatment plans only when they are essential to deal with a detected medical eye problem, as an example, dry eye. It does not cover the cost of spectacles or get in touch with lenses.

Opticians are technicians educated to make, verify and fit glasses lenses and frames, call lenses and various other gadgets to correct sight. They make use of prescriptions supplied by eye doctors or eye doctors, however do not test vision or create prescriptions for aesthetic modification.
